Checkpoint Information
TSA’s established screening hours are 4:15am until the last scheduled domestic departure from Rhode Island T. F. Green International Airport (PVD). The TSA may alter these hours based on airline schedule or flight departure delays.
Rhode Island T. F. Green International Airport and the Transportation Security Administration have
taken significant steps to minimize the amount of time you spend waiting
to go through the passenger screening checkpoint.
Typical wait time is
no more than a few minutes.
However, during peak travel hours or days, lines may be longer than normal - typically 5am-7am and 4pm-6pm. Summer months typically require travelers to budget extra time. Your checkpoint wait time may also depend on the number of carry-on bags and types of
packed items. Please plan according. Tables and benches are readily
available for passenger convenience while revesting.
Remember to take all items out of your pockets and place them inside
your carry-on. Divest medicines and baby foods separately. All other
liquids, gels and aerosols under 3.4 oz. must follow the established TSA
rules which can be found at www.tsa.gov.
Lost & Found
The Lost & Found contacts are for items left at TSA security checkpoints or items missing from checked baggage. Items left behind at TSA security checkpoints are held by TSA for a minimum of 30 days or until the item is reunited with the original owner.
